Origins: a collectibles channel that pivoted to gems
Jewelry Television (JTV) began in the early 1990s as a home-shopping channel focused on collectibles. The network originally launched under the name America's Collectibles Network (ACN) before shifting its emphasis to gemstones and jewelry. The first live broadcast date and the original studio location are commonly cited in company histories but should be verified for precision.By refocusing on gems and finished jewelry, the channel moved from selling knives, coins and decor to building an inventory and buying network concentrated on gemstones and jewelry-making supplies.
Live, unscripted programming and knowledgeable hosts
A core part of JTV's appeal has been live, unscripted programming with hosts and on-air buyers who demonstrate stones, explain grading and answer viewer questions in real time. That format - conversational, detail-oriented and often educational - is designed to help viewers evaluate gems during broadcasts.JTV promotes expertise on air and in product descriptions; the company also markets itself as a major retailer of loose gemstones. What they sell and how to shop
Product categories typically include loose gemstones, finished fine jewelry, watches, casting blanks, jewelry tools and occasional specialty books. The network sells through multiple channels: traditional cable/satellite carriage, the company website, mobile apps and live streams on digital platforms, allowing viewers to buy while a presentation is on air.Expert buyers source stones worldwide, and inventory often includes a broad range of gem types and cuts. The mix of lower-priced fashion pieces and higher-end gemstones aims to serve a wide span of budgets.
